Season Overview

The IIHF World Championship season kicks off every year in May and wraps up by early June, lasting about two weeks of non-stop action. It features 16 top national teams split into two groups of eight, playing a preliminary round robin where each team faces off against the others in their group. The top four from each group advance to the knockout playoffs, including quarterfinals, semifinals, and the gold medal game, with relegation battles for the bottom teams adding extra tension. Early games set the tone with teams shaking off rust, while rivalry matchups like Canada vs Finland bring fireworks. Playoffs ramp up the intensity with sudden-death overtime and packed arenas. Main Betting Types for IIHF World Championship

Betting on the IIHF World Championship is straightforward and exciting with a few main types perfect for beginners. Match Result or Moneyline is simplest: pick which team wins, like betting on Canada over Germany. Handicap or Spread evens the odds, say USA must win by two goals or more against Switzerland to cover the line. Totals or Over/Under bets on combined goals, such as over 5.5 goals in a high-scoring Finland-Sweden game. Team and Player Props focus on stats, like a star forward scoring two points or a goalie making 30 saves. Parlays combine bets for bigger payouts, such as Canada wins plus over 5 goals in one ticket. Futures or Outrights are long-term, picking the tournament champion before it starts. Managing Your Money (Bankroll Basics)

Smart money management, or bankroll basics, keeps IIHF World Championship betting fun and sustainable. First, set a total bankroll: decide an amount you are okay losing over a month, say 5% of spare cash, never essentials like rent. Break it into units, betting just 1-2% per wager, so a 100 unit bankroll means 1-2 units on Canada to win. This survives losing streaks common in upsets. Avoid chasing losses by upping bets to win back money, it leads to trouble. Stick to steady sizes, celebrating wins without greed. Treat betting like buying tickets to a game, entertainment not income. Track every bet in a simple note to spot patterns.
